Context
This hadith recounts a situation where a man complained to the Prophet Muhammad (ﷺ) about his neighbor. The Prophet advised him to be patient initially, but after repeated complaints, he suggested a more public approach to address the issue. This illustrates the balance between patience and taking action in the face of grievances.
